0 <br /> MONITORING AND REPORTING PROGRAM FOR -4- <br /> CITY OF STOCKTON <br /> AUSTIN ROAD LANDFILL FACILITY <br /> CLASS III LANDFILL <br /> SAN JOAQUIN COUNTY <br /> If subsequent upstream surface water sampling indicates significant water quality <br /> changes due to either seasonal fluctuations or other reasons unrelated to waste <br /> management activities at the site, the Discharger may request modification of these <br /> water quality protection standards. <br /> Standards for Ground Water <br /> Monthly samples shall be taken from "background" monitoring wells for one year and <br /> analyzed for: <br /> Report in <br /> Parameter/Constituent - Units of <br /> Specific Conductance (field) /.mhos/cm <br /> pH (field) pH units <br /> Sulfate mg/l <br /> Chloride mg/l <br /> Nitrate (as N) mg/l <br /> Alkalinity mg/l <br /> Carbonate mg/l <br /> Bicarbonate mg/l <br /> Dissolved Iron mg/l <br /> Manganese mg/l <br /> Total Organic Carbon mg/1 <br /> Quarterly samples shall be taken from these wells for one year and analyzed for each <br /> of the parameters and constituents listed under "GROUND WATER MONITORING" above. <br /> Analyses shall account for measurement errors in sampling and analysis. Data from <br /> these analyses shall be reported to the Board by in accordance with the time schedule <br /> contained in Provision C.17 of the WDRs for use by the Board in determining water <br /> quality protection standards for ground water at the site. <br /> If subsequent sampling of "background" monitoring wells indicates significant water <br /> quality changes due to either seasonal fluctuations or other reasons unrelated to waste <br /> management activities at the site, the Discharger may request modification of these <br /> water quality protection standards. <br /> REPORTING <br /> In reporting the monitoring data, the Discharger shall arrange the data in tabular form <br /> so that the date, the constituents, the concentrations, and the units are readily <br /> discernible. The data shall be summarized in such a manner so as to illustrate <br /> clearly the compliance with waste discharge requirements or lack thereof. <br />
